The “M” means figuring out meaning, often from contextual clues; the “S” means sentence structure, or figuring out what part of speech is needed in a particular sentence; and the V means visual information, or the look of the letters in the unknown word. A significant shortcoming of the three cueing systems model, compared to the four-part processing model, is that it obscures the role of phonological processing in word recognition. The program gives insufficient time and attention to phonics skills and recommends teachers use the so-called "three-cueing system" (read: guessing) to help children get past unfamiliar words they're unable to decode "in direct opposition to an enormous body of settled research.
